OBITUARIES

more than friends, they are our extended families in the sport

 

Breeders, Handlers, Judges who have contributed to the fancy (search with Ctrl-F)

 


Richard Bauer, former handler, extraordinary judge, suffered a possible heart attack and died en route to hospital following his judging assignment on March 12, 2010.


Vic Capone, popular handler seen world-wide winning Westminster groups, removed from life support Jan. 9th 2010 after suffering surgical complications.


T. Hall Keyes III, passed away Jan. 6th 2010 at the age of 89 years.  A Science And Advisory Board member, all who knew him mourn the end of an era.


K9 Veterans Day Founder Joseph (Joe) White passed away suddenly Saturday October 24th, 2009.  A noble soldier with a cause, let's make it come true. Send a note to your State Senator.


Judy Doniere:  Lost to ovarian cancer Sept. 2009.  She and husband Pat (also deceased) were a popular judging team.  A celebration of her life will be held October 27th, on her birthday in Henderson, NV.


John Yates: Founder and Executive Director of American Sporting Dog Alliance, passed away Sept. 15, 2009 during cancer surgery. His professional reporting on animal rights kept us all informed.


Dorothy Nickles: Miss Dorothy died peacefully in her sleep June 16, 2009 from double pneumonia.  As Joe McGinnis (ShowSight) said, dog shows will be different with her.  She had 99 glorious years.


George Heitzman passed away with wife Barbara Alderman at his side on February 3, 2009.  He was a tough competitor, a beloved judge with a great sense of humor and tremendous love for the dogs.


Mike Shea passed away Feb. 3, 2009, peacefully and without any pain. He was a popular and successful handler who later served as an AKC Rep, an icon in the sport, one who will be greatly missed.


Diane J. Albers, passed Dec. 20, 2008 at age 65, watching TV, a dog on her lap.  AKC Delegate and Judge, she fought for animals at all levels of government, and oversaw rescue operations during the Katrina Disaster (Click for Exclusive Interview).  Affectionately known as "The Mouth Of The South" Diane was a force to be reckoned with, a legend who inspired others to selfless work for dogs.. 


Mrs. Joan Anita Fallon, wife of our AKC Historian Louis Fallon, passed away Sept.20, 2008 after battling cancer.  We look forward to Louis' return as one of our best columnists and researchers.


Wynne Sharples Ballinger of Florida died June 9, 2008 at 84. Pekingese breeder of more than 60 AKC champions, her Ch. Claymore Opening Night won best of breed at the 2002 Westminster Kennel Club Show.


Davin McAteer took his own life June 2008 after AKC suspended him for life in 2006.  Davin had many ups and downs in his handling career.  He befriended this editor in the 70s and while not close, we were solid "dog show" friends.  He had many friends (and enemies) but all would agree, Davin truly loved dogs. 


Earl Graham, a top dog show photographer, passed away December 22, after five months of declining health.  He would have been 84 years old in January and was still active until a few years ago.


Anne Hone Rogers Clark passed away Dec. 20, 2007.  Handler, Judge, an icon in dogs, her fame extended to the media, including her writing on the sport for the Wall Street Journal.


Michael Allen passed away November 2007. She was the world-famous Baliwick Cocker Spaniels, former owner and publisher of "The American Cocker" and a renowned dog show artist.  Tribute by Peggy Mickelson


Melbourne T.L. Downing Sr. 92, died of heart failure November 2007.  A judge for more than 60 years, he was known for his good humor - and the little book in which he recorded judging notes.


Peggy Anne Erixon Hogg (Mrs. Henry Kratz) passed away Sept. 2, 2007.  Peggy was a well-known Maltese, Shi-Tzus and Poodle handler and breeder, a gracious lady and judge who will be missed by all. 


J. B. Hunt Sr.,79, passed away December 7, 2006.  Founder of Hunt Trucking, alleged to have formed partnership with Hunte, the unrelated puppy mill magnate, this Hunt is said to have been a generous person.


Lina Basquette danced into eternity October 1994. Movie star, Great Dane breeder, Pro Handler, AKC Judge, Lina died at age 87 from cancer.  Tribute by this editor for whom she was a second mother.
